Acts as an E3 ubiquitin-protein ligase, which accepts ubiquitin from specific E2 ubiquitin-conjugating enzymes, and then transfers it to substrates promoting their degradation by the proteasome.
Functionally coupled with the E2 ubiquitin-protein ligases UB2D1, UB2D2 and UB2D3.
Regulator of EGFR mediated signal transduction, upon EGF activation, ubiquitinates EGFR.
Isoform 1, but not isoform 2, inhibits EGF stimulated MAPK1 activation.
Promotes ubiquitination of SRC phosphorylated at 'Tyr-419'.
In collaboration with CD2AP may act as regulatory checkpoint for Ret signaling by modulating the rate of RET degradation after ligand activation, CD2AP converts it from an inhibitor to a promoter of RET degradation, the function limits the potency of GDNF on neuronal survival.
